#top ul {	margin: 0px;	padding: 0px;	list-style: none;	width: 160px;	float: left;}#top ul#narrow {	width: 100px;}#top li {	line-height: 1.2em;	margin: 0px;}#top li a {	color: #666666;	text-decoration: none;	font-size: 10px;}#top li a:hover {	color: #FFFFFF;	background: #739FBF;}#top img {	float: left;	margin-right: 40px;	margin-top: 5px;}#interfaceMain {	float: right;	width: 490px;}#interfaceSide {	float: left;	width: 206px;	font-family: Arial, Helvetica, Verdana, sans-serif;}#main {	line-height: 1.4em;	padding-top: 2em;	padding-left: 10px;}#side {	padding-top: 2em;	padding-right: 6px;}p {	margin-top: 0.5em;	margin-bottom: 1.5em;}h1 {	font-size: 1.5em;}h2 {	font-size: 16px;	line-height: 1.3em;	margin-top: 1.5em;	margin-bottom: 0em;	padding-bottom: 0.2em;	clear: both;}h3 {	font-size: 14px;	line-height: 1.2em;	margin-top: 0.5em;	margin-bottom: 0.5em;}dd {	margin: 0px;	padding: 0px;}dt {	text-align: center;	font-size: 10px;	line-height: 1.2em;	padding-top: 0.5em;}#head {	position: relative;	height: 200px;	width: 750px;}#head img {	display: block;}#headH1 {	position: absolute;	display: block;	width: 100%;	margin: 0px;	background: url(/images/head_h1_trans.png);	text-indent: 20px;	left: 0px;	bottom: 0px;	filter: Alpha(Opacity=60);	padding-top: 0.3em;	padding-bottom: 0.3em;	color: #FFFFFF;	font: bold 20px/1.2em Arial, Helvetica, Verdana, sans-serif;}p.clear {	font-size: 1px;	line-height: 0px;	margin: 0px;	padding: 0px;	clear: both;	height: 1px;}#main a, #side a {	color: #0066CC;}#main a:hover, #side a:hover {	color: #FFFFFF;	background: #739FBF;}#main li {	margin-top: 0.5em;	margin-bottom: 0.5em;	line-height: 1.2em;}#footer {	font-family: Arial, Helvetica, Verdana, sans-serif;	color: #FFFFFF;}#footer strong {	display: block;	font-size: 30px;	margin-top: 0.2em;}#footer img {	margin: 0.5em 20px 0.5em 0px;}#footer p {	margin-top: 0em;	margin-bottom: 0.5em;}#siteBy {	clear: left;	font-size: 10px;	margin: 0.5em auto;	width: 700px;	text-align: left;	color: #FFFFFF;}#siteBy a {	text-decoration: none;	font-weight: bold;	color: #FFFFFF;}#siteBy a:hover {	color: #E3ECF2;}#emergencyCallOut {	float: right;	padding-right: 20px;	text-align: right;	clear: none;}.boxIntro {	padding: 10px;	background: #e1e1e1;	border: 1px solid #739FBF;	color: #333333;	font: 15px/1.4em Arial, Helvetica, Verdana, sans-serif;	margin: 0px 0px 1em;}.boxIntro p {	margin-top: 0.5em;	margin-bottom: 1em;}#side .boxIntro {	margin-top: 0em;	margin-bottom: 1em;	background: #E3ECF2;	font-size: 120%;}img.floatright {	float: right;	margin-top: 0.5em;	margin-bottom: 0.5em;	margin-left: 10px;}#contact-form #name, #contact-form #your-email, #contact-form #message {	width: 99%;	display: block;}#side ul {	margin: 1em 0px;	padding-left: 20px;}#side li {	margin-top: 0.5em;	margin-bottom: 0.5em;	line-height: 1.2em;}#side h2 {	margin-top: 0.5em;	margin-bottom: 0.5em;}.container {	float: left;	width: 450px;	border-width: 0px;	border-style: solid;}.container div {	float: left;	width: 49%;}.homeBox {	background: #E3ECF2;	margin-bottom: 1em;}.homeBox h3 {	background: #739FBF;	color: #FFFFFF;	padding: 0.3em 10px;}.homeBox p {	margin-top: 0.5em;	margin-bottom: 0.5em;}